Summary
This book presents an in-depth study and a solution technique for an important class of optimization problems. This class is characterized by special constraints - parameter-dependent convex programs, variational inequalities, or complementarity problems. All these so-called equilibrium constraints are mostly treated in a convenient form of generalized equations.
